Starline can integrate fuses both within plug-in units and upstream at the busway end feed, allowing faults to be mitigated directly within the busway system. This helps minimise damage, preventing cascading failures and protecting personnel from fires or other safety hazards.
Evolving power distribution technology to meet future safety challenges
Rack power demand is only increasing, so we’ re working to develop solutions that distribute even higher densities than what we offer today. Safety innovation needs to happen in parallel, centering on mitigating fault currents, as mentioned.
OCPDs, or current limiting devices, are important safety mechanisms. It’ s also essential to have clear visibility into your power systems to detect anomalies quickly – not just through monitoring devices, but through observing multiple points in the system, such as through IR window scanning.
Lastly – and most importantly – ongoing tech and training investment, including guidance on appropriate PPE, is a critical component of keeping up with the rise in power demand. Future safety improvements will depend both on smarter power distribution systems and continuous operator education. �
